What happened

The USFDA has issued an import alert for drugs produced at Dabur India's Silvassa manufacturing facility. This regulatory action means that products from this plant may be detained upon entry into the US, potentially disrupting Dabur's pharmaceutical export business to one of the world's largest markets.

Why it matters

This development is significant for Dabur as it directly impacts its ability to sell certain pharmaceutical products in the US, a key revenue stream for many Indian pharma companies. While Dabur is primarily known for FMCG, its pharmaceutical segment contributes to its overall financials, and such alerts can signal broader compliance issues or quality control concerns.

Impact on Indian markets

Dabur India (DABUR) shares are likely to face negative pressure due to this news. Investors will be concerned about the financial implications of lost sales and potential remediation costs. While the broader pharma sector has seen positive momentum recently, this specific regulatory setback could isolate Dabur from the general bullish trend.
